Battery Shell Laser Cutting Machine

Battery case laser cutting machine

Key Features

  1. Ultra-High Precision Cutting
    • Achieve micron-level accuracy (±0.02 mm) with advanced galvanometer scanners or high-precision motion systems.
    • Ideal for intricate geometries, small holes, and complex contours required for battery housings (e.g., cooling channels, terminal slots).
  2. Material Versatility
    • Compatible with a wide range of battery housing materials, including aluminum alloysstainless steelcopper, and nickel-plated steel.
    • Supports varying thicknesses (0.5 mm to 8 mm) without compromising cut quality.
  3. Non-Contact Cutting Technology
    • Eliminates mechanical stress on materials, preventing deformation or burrs on delicate battery casings.
    • Ensures clean, smooth edges with minimal heat-affected zone (HAZ), critical for maintaining structural integrity.
  4. Advanced Fiber Laser Sources
    • Equipped with high-efficiency fiber lasers (1–6 kW power options) for fast, energy-efficient processing.
    • Superior beam quality (M² < 1.2) enables fine kerf widths (<0.1 mm) and reduced material waste.
  5. Smart Automation Integration
    • Compatible with automated loading/unloading systems, robotic arms, and in-line quality inspection tools.
    • Seamless integration with Industry 4.0 platforms for real-time monitoring and data-driven optimization.
  6. Dynamic Focus Adjustment
    • Automatically adjusts focal length to accommodate uneven surfaces or curved battery housing designs.
    • Ensures consistent cutting quality across 3D geometries.
  7. Eco-Friendly Operation
    • Minimal consumables (no gas/liquid cutting agents) and reduced energy consumption compared to traditional methods.
    • Fume extraction systems ensure compliance with workplace safety and environmental regulations.

Applications in Battery Manufacturing

  • EV Battery Trays: Precision cutting for lightweight aluminum housings with thermal management features.
  • Cylindrical/Pouch Cell Casings: Clean cuts for sealing surfaces and venting mechanisms.
  • Busbars and Terminals: High-speed processing of conductive materials with minimal oxidation.
